Gostaria de saber se alguém tem o conhecimento como gerar NFE com node.js e caso tenha poderia compartilhar esse conhecimento, desde já agradeço atenção de todos
Você está vendo a versão anterior da nova experiência da Alura que estamos preparando para você. Em breve, ela ganha uma identidade visual novinha totalmente pensada em potencializar seus estudos!
Gostaria de saber se alguém tem o conhecimento como gerar NFE com node.js e caso tenha poderia compartilhar esse conhecimento, desde já agradeço atenção de todos
Olá, Jorge! Tudo bem?
É possível sim gerar NFE com Node.js. Existem diversas bibliotecas disponíveis para isso, como a "node-nfe" e a "nfe-io".
Para começar a usar a biblioteca, você deve instalar ela utilizando o npm. Para isso, basta executar o seguinte comando no terminal:
npm install nfe-ioApós instalar a biblioteca, você pode começar a utilizá-la em seu projeto. Para isso, basta importar a biblioteca e utilizar as funções disponíveis para gerar as NFEs.
Aqui está um exemplo simples de como gerar uma NFE utilizando a biblioteca "nfe-io":
const nfe = require('nfe-io');
const nfeData = {
// Dados da NFE
};
nfe.gerarNFE(nfeData).then((nfeXml) => {
console.log(nfeXml);
}).catch((err) => {
console.error(err);
});
Lembre-se de que, para gerar uma NFE corretamente, você precisará de algumas informações, como a chave de acesso, o número da NFE, a data de emissão, entre outras. Certifique-se de que você possui todas essas informações antes de começar a gerar as NFEs.
Caso queira se aprofundar neste assunto, recomendo a documentação da biblioteca:
Todavia, vale ressaltar que como é um assunto externo ao curso e que não tenho acesso ao cenário completo do projeto, outros testes terão de ser feitos a fim de obter o resultado esperado, mas espero que esta resposta seja um bom ponto de partida para a resolução do seu problema.
Espero ter ajudado. Em caso de dúvidas estou à disposição.
Abraços e bons estudos!